Comprehending the Art Behind Metal Stamping

 

At its core, metal stamping is the procedure of changing flat metal sheets into details forms with pressure and accuracy. This isn't a one-size-fits-all operation; it involves a number of strategies like flexing, punching, creating, and embossing-- each chosen for the task handy. Every bend and cut is performed with unbelievable precision, guided by the tools and dies crafted for the work.

 

This procedure demands greater than just equipments-- it calls for a competent group and progressed innovation. The artistry of tool and die shops lies in producing custom-made passes away that enable the exact reproduction of parts, down to the tiniest information. Whether producing basic brackets or complicated auto parts, accuracy is non-negotiable.

 

How Metal Stamping Powers Modern Living

 

Take a look around your home or office and you'll discover plenty of items gave birth to by metal stamping. The architectural framework of your dishwashing machine, the ports in your smartphone, the bracket holding your car's control panel-- all these components owe their existence to stamped steel.

 

In the automobile globe, the need for longevity and uniformity makes progressive die stamping a favorite. This technique includes a series of stations, each executing a distinct function as the steel advances via journalism. It's suitable for high-volume runs and guarantees each item satisfies exacting standards.

 

However it doesn't quit with vehicles. In the clinical field, where reliability can be a matter of necessity, metal stamping is utilized to craft medical tools and device parts. In the aerospace industry, marked components should stand up to severe conditions while meeting limited resistances. The very same holds true in consumer electronic devices, where space-saving, high-functionality layouts require stamped steel elements that are both lightweight and strong.

 

Precision, Speed, and Reliability: Why Metal Stamping Matters

 

So why has metal stamping end up being such a best method across a lot of markets? First and foremost: speed. Once the dies are established, thousands of similar parts can be generated with little variant. This degree of repeatability is crucial when uniformity issues.

 

After that there's the question of cost-effectiveness. Conventional machining may take longer and include even more product waste. But marking, specifically when done with progressive die modern technology, maintains production moving fast and effectively. It's one of the most intelligent means to meet high-volume manufacturing goals without sacrificing quality.

 

The reliability of this process also can't be overstated. When you're generating thousands-- or perhaps millions-- of components, a tiny flaw can end up being a big trouble. That's why partnering with a seasoned tool and die company is so important. The best team ensures every part is made to spec, each time.

Progressing With Industry Demands

 

As markets continue to develop, so as well does metal stamping. Suppliers are exploring brand-new alloys, tighter resistances, and even more compact layouts. With these changes come brand-new obstacles-- and possibilities.

 

For example, as electrical vehicles (EVs) gain appeal, there's a growing need for lightweight components that can withstand high performance and severe temperature levels. Stamping meets these needs, giving solid yet reliable parts without adding bulk.

 

Smart home tools and wearables useful content likewise rely upon stamped steel components to maintain their profiles streamlined while securing sensitive inner components. The surge of miniaturization is pushing the boundaries of what metal stamping can do, and the very best tool and die company will always be ready to introduce together with market fads.
